Photographed by TikkunGer from Flickr (a very catchy WWW-name) who sent me the following:
The photograph was taken last winter, either in late January or early February. I just purchased a digital camera and was entering the world of photography for the first time in my life. I have no real photographic background or experience taking pictures. Anyhow I was learning the different features on my camera and wanted to practice with macro and super macro settings, so I gathered all of the subject items I could find to photograph in my apartment and began snapping pictures. This picture is out of my Hanukiah and is one of my first Judaica purchases, as I'm just recently becoming more involved with leading an observant life. There really isn't much spiritual significance, other than I'm trying to capture my growth as a jew in all sorts of interesting ways including through photography.
